Cashier/Host
Summary Of Position
Welcome and warmly greet guests on arrival. Manage the efficient and timely seating of
our guests to a table that best serves their wishes.
Duties & Responsibilities
Warmly and graciously greet all guests upon arrival.
When possible, open the front door for guests entering or leaving the restaurant.
When immediate seating is limited, record guest names and number of people in
party.
Call out name and number of party when tables become available.
Provide guests with estimated waiting time.
Accommodate special seating requests for guests whenever possible.
Seat guests based on guest preferences and balancing of customer flow in service
stations.
Tender checks and handling all POS transactions at the cashier station.
Answer phones within 3 rings.
Upon seating, offer guests a menu and inform them of their server’s name. Inspect
table for proper presentation and completeness.
Relay messages to servers and buspersons as needed.
Thank guests as they leave and invite them to return.
Qualifications
No previous restaurant experience required.
Be able to working in a standing position for long periods of time (up to 5 hours).
Be able to communicate clearly and effectively in the predominant language(s) of
our guests.
Must have exceptional grooming habits.
